N05.4
ICD-10-CMUnspecified nephritic syndrome with diffuse endocapillary proliferative glomerulonephritis
This code describes a form of nephritic syndrome characterized by inflammation of the glomeruli, specifically with diffuse endocapillary proliferation. This proliferation involves the cells within the glomerular capillaries, leading to impaired kidney function and symptoms such as hematuria, proteinuria, and hypertension. The "unspecified" nature indicates that further details regarding the specific cause or chronicity are not documented.
This code is appropriate when the medical record clearly documents a diagnosis of nephritic syndrome with biopsy-confirmed diffuse endocapillary proliferative glomerulonephritis, but without further specification of its etiology (e.g., post-infectious, lupus nephritis). Documentation should explicitly state "diffuse endocapillary proliferative glomerulonephritis" and indicate an "unspecified" or unknown underlying cause.
